ACCOUNTABILITY REPORT

CDN-NDG Cross-Country — September 27, 2025

Program: Mes Premiers Jeux – Summer 2025

Grant awarded: $2,000

Beneficiary organization: Loisirs Sportifs Côte-des-Neiges–Notre-Dame-de-Grâce

Financial partners: Ministère de l’Éducation and Sports Loisirs de l’île de Montréal (SLIM)

1. GENERAL EVENT INFORMATION

Element Details
Event name CDN-NDG Back-to-School Cross-Country
Date Saturday, September 27, 2025
Time 9:30 AM to 12:00 PM
Location Van Horne Park, 4900 Van Horne, Montreal, QC
Registration period September 5 to 21, 2025
Registration fee Free (sponsored by Sports Québec and SLIM)
Sport Athletics (Cross-Country)

Categories and events offered

Category Year of birth Distance
Coccinelle 2018-2019-2020 500 m
Colibri 2016-2017 1 km
Minime 2014-2015 2 km
Benjamin 2012-2013 3 km
Cadet 2010-2011 4 km
Open All 5 km

2. PARTICIPATION STATISTICS

2.1 Overall participation

  • Total number of participants: 328
  • Number of youth aged 6-12: 276 (target of the Mes Premiers Jeux program)
  • Number of boys: 206 (63%)
  • Number of girls: 122 (37%)

2.2 Breakdown by category

Category Distance Total Boys Girls
Coccinelle 500 m 91 60 31
Colibri 1 km 78 47 31
Minime 2 km 70 43 27
Benjamin 3 km 37 20 17
Subtotal 6-12 years 276 170 106
Cadet 4 km 11 9 2
Open 5 km 41 27 14
OVERALL TOTAL 328 206 122

5. CONCLUSION

The CDN-NDG Back-to-School Cross-Country on September 27, 2025 was a resounding success, mobilizing 328 participants, including 276 youth aged 6-12, in a spirit of self-improvement, inclusion, and sports enjoyment. Participation exceeded initial projections by 64% (200 participants), demonstrating families’ enthusiasm for this type of accessible and unifying event.

The $2,000 financial support from the Mes Premiers Jeux program was essential to guarantee the event’s free admission and maximize accessibility for all neighborhood families, particularly those experiencing economic vulnerability. The additional contribution from Loisirs Sportifs CDN-NDG ($1,090) enabled us to ensure the event’s quality and safety.
